3rd CENEM Summer School for X-ray Scattering 2017
The 3rd CENEM Summer School for X-ray Scattering 2017 took place on 24–27 July 2017 at the Institute for Crystallography and Structural Physics in Erlangen. The Summer School was sponsored by Anton Paar and introduced a variety of X-ray scattering techniques, their possibilities and advantages and hands-on training.
The participants came from various research fields, including materials science, physics, chemistry and biology. They were mainly interested to learn more about implementing the presented methods for their own studies.
This year, 30 participants have joined the school including two external participants from Mateis-INSA, Lyon (France) and Adolphe Merkle Institute, Fribourg (Switzerland) joined the school.

In the afternoons, the participants were divided in 4 groups of 4-5 participants to attend the hands-on trainings in cycle, which covered 4 different topics (SAXS, GISAXS, XRR and XRD).
At the end of the school, a barbecue meeting took place at the campus, giving the participants the opportunity to discuss several topics with the members of the chair and to plan future cooperation between each other.
